Transaction 0148615076d87496376de23f489f9abe09d49b07b16bd097f223426a75eb4624

6 Input
2 Outputs
  • 0148615076d87496376de23f489f9abe09d49b07b16bd097f223426a75eb4624:0
  • value  10941856
    address  1HVvWwzrfmpoPYoSbCU8nAChzGFHr7v5Sf
  • 0148615076d87496376de23f489f9abe09d49b07b16bd097f223426a75eb4624:1
  • value  75752
    address  12bDkNBtnTLexka2BGaKpQXVaNJc92bXhF